Easy to Assemble and Disassemble

A rollator is an aid for walking that has three or four wheels. It also features a seat to rest on and a basket to carry items, and hand brakes. These are activated by pressing down on the hand breaks or pressing the lever. A rollator is usually heavier and bulkier than a standard walker. It is also more difficult to maneuver and requires more coordination than a normal walker. It is the best choice for those who travel a lot or require more stability.

Strong & Sturdy

Rollators, unlike walkers, are made to have all four wheels on the ground at all times. It makes them more comfortable and stable, particularly for those who are going up or down steps. They can be used outdoors on cobblestone, gravel, or any other terrain that is difficult to navigate. Due to this, they are often considered to be the most reliable mobility aid available on the market.

The majority of models are made from durable materials such as aluminium and steel to help them to withstand the weight of the user. Some models blend carbon fibre with aircraft grade aluminum to build an even stronger frame. This enables them to support the weight of even larger people without sacrificing stability or durability.

For many security is a major factor when choosing an aid to mobility. A good quality rollator will have a locking wheel mechanism that lets you keep it in place even when not in use. This will stop the device from rolling off accidentally and causing injury or harm. The majority of these models include hand brakes that can be activated at the touch of the button. This will help keep you in control and prevent you from slipping down a slope or off an embankment.

Most rollators also have a pouch or basket to allow users to carry their items with them. This is especially useful when shopping for groceries, since it lets shoppers navigate around narrow aisles and sharp corners without difficulty. It also makes it easier to transport the device on a train or bus journey.

Comfortable & Durable

You'll want a light rollator that is comfortable to use. This includes the ergonomics of the handles that should be designed to allow you to walk more comfortably and lessen the stress on your wrists, hands and back. The handles must be able to support the weight of your body so that you don't feel any stress. The handlebars should be designed to help you keep your balance and should be large enough to allow you to move your arms around freely and control the walker.

A walker that is able to be stopped and braked easily is a feature worth considering. It's important to consider this feature if you intend to use your walker on uneven surfaces or in tiny spaces. You do not want it to roll over or fall off abruptly. The best lightweight rollators will have easy-to-use hand brakes that are both safe and easy to control.

You'll also want to ensure that your walker has a an ample, padded seat so you can comfortably recline while you travel or rest. This will improve your comfort and decrease the likelihood of experiencing more inflammation or pain due to other ailments like sciatica or arthritis. You'll also want your rolling device equipped with a storage bag to store your essentials and shopping.

Easy to Store

When choosing a lightest rollator take into consideration the way it will be stored and transported. If you intend to use it mostly indoors, then choose one that folds down and positioned against the wall or next to an area to sit. This is possible by selecting an European style model that folds down by pulling on the seat. This type of model is smaller than a traditional walker with four wheels and lets you get through narrow spaces with ease.

The light Aluminum Rollator Walker from Drive Medical is easy to move and offers stability. It comes with six-inch wheels that are non-marring and suitable for indoor use. A hinged, cushioned chair is also included for your comfort. It also comes with a storage bag and ergonomic handles that help reduce hand fatigue. The handle height can be adjusted to suit everyone from the largest to the shortest. It can also be locked into position by pressing the brake handles.

In addition to the adjustable height of the handle the rollator also has an X-shaped frame that easily folds down without the need to take any parts off and is able to stand even when folded, making it convenient to transport. The aluminum frame, which is lightweight, is strong and durable and can handle up to 350 pounds. The puncture-proof tyres ensure a smooth ride and are maintenance-free.

The Lightweight Rollator by ProBasics is an alternative for those looking for a walker with a light weight. Its aluminum frame is both sturdy and light, able to support up 300 pounds. The six-inch wheels are ideal for both outdoor and indoor use, and the padded seat can be raised or lowered to accommodate people of any height. It has a storage bag and hand brakes that are ergonomic, and parking brakes that can be activated by a small push upwards on the handle.
